Nature Happenings
- Hummingbird numbers peak around Labor Day, then start to dwindle; huge numbers along Texas coast.
 - Blackbird (grackles, cowbirds and redwings) flocks can number in the thousands.
 - Broadwings and other hawks pass through.
 - Peak of Blue-winged Teal migration.
 - First flickers and kinglets can appear by the end of this month - they love suet.
 - Migration month! More birds are in the area now than any other month.
 - American Goldfinch juveniles can be seen and heard harassing adults for food at feeders.
 - Ruby-crowned Kinglets appear.
 - First juncos and White-throated Sparrows can appear by the end of this month.
 - Robins are in large flocks, feeding on crab apples.
 - Peak migration for Bald Eagle and other raptors.
 - House Wrens begin arriving in the southeast in late-September.
